LAMAS HOUSING PROJECT YOUTH SERVICE ACADEMY- JR WORKFORCE
Overview
A Program of the Lamas Housing Project
The Youth Service Academy Jr. Workforce (YSA Jr.) is to introduce youth—particularly middle and high school students—to careers in property development, construction, city planning, and property management.
Designed as a hands-on learning experience, the program partners with local schools such as San Jacinto Valley Academy (SJVA) and engages students through real-world exposure to the building blocks of city infrastructure. Participants learn about the “underground careers” that shape their neighborhoods—jobs that are essential but often overlooked in traditional career education.
Students participate in site visits, community clean-ups, planning exercises, and speaker events with professionals from development, civic planning, and construction trades. The curriculum is rooted in local relevance and designed to spark awareness, leadership, and economic opportunity in communities that have historically lacked access to industry mentorship.
By connecting education to tangible, high-demand career paths, YSA Jr. is preparing the next generation to lead with skill, service, and purpose—all while reinforcing pride in their local environment.
